Archive Room (Basement, Level B2)

Older project files for Tarrow & Finch are stored in the basement archive room, two doors past the plant room. New starters occasionally need to retrieve contract folders from here. The room is kept locked at all times and the lights are on a motion timer, so prop nothing open. Sign the ledger on the shelf inside whenever you remove a file. The door keypad takes the code below.

turnstile pass: bdg-YEOZLM-79341408

Meeting notes — Veltrix export pipeline review. The team confirmed that failed exports to the Harrowgate archive now retry up to three times with exponential backoff, capped at ten minutes. Retries reuse the original signed payload, so the security question raised last week is whether stale credentials could be replayed after rotation. Agreed: retry tokens will be re-minted per attempt starting next sprint. Audit logging of each retry attempt is already in place. The retry hardening work is owned by the following engineer.

account owner for hahig-fahag: Pelael Istax Novys

Hey Priva,

Quick heads-up before Friday's DR drill for the Inkmill markdown pipeline: we'll restore the renderer config from the cold backup, so you'll need the escrow credentials handy. Grab a coffee first — the restore takes a while. For the sealed vault copy, the recovery passphrase is below.

recovery phrase for kahop-kahap: istys-novdor-joreth-silir-eliys

# Building Access: Summer Intern Cohort Arrival

The Maplewick intern cohort arrives Monday 3 June at the Stenfield Building. Team assistants should meet interns in the atrium at 08:45 and escort them to the Birchwood Room for induction. Permanent badges will be issued by Security on day two; until then, interns must be accompanied through all badge-controlled doors. For the induction morning only, assistants may admit the group via the atrium side door using the temporary pass code below.

door code, bawif-bajep: bdg-SD-7